Abstract

Myxomatous mitral valve disease (MMVD) is the most prevalent cardiac disease in dogs. This study aimed to compare the arrhythmogenic profile and heart rate variability (HRV) of dogs with MMVD in stages B1 and B2. Electrocardiographic exams and the medical records of 60 dogs were analyzed, and HRV, P wave dispersion, QT interval dispersion, and QT interval instability parameters were determined. The results showed significantly increased values in stage B2 compared with stage B1 ( < 0.05) regarding P wave maximum and minimum duration (Pmax and Pmin) and short-term instability (STI). In contrast, no statistically significant differences were observed regarding HRV parameters, P wave dispersion, or QT interval dispersion. Our findings showed that cardiac remodeling in stage B2 could not significantly alter the sympathovagal balance and showed little interference with the predisposition of arrhythmias in dogs with MMVD.

摘要

黏液瘤样二尖瓣疾病(MMVD)是犬类中最常见的心脏疾病。本研究旨在比较处于B1和B2阶段的MMVD犬的致心律失常特征和心率变异性(HRV)。分析了60只犬的心电图检查结果和病历,并测定了HRV、P波离散度、QT间期离散度和QT间期不稳定性参数。结果显示,与B1阶段相比,B2阶段的P波最大和最小持续时间(Pmax和Pmin)以及短期不稳定性(STI)值显著升高(<0.05)。相比之下,在HRV参数、P波离散度或QT间期离散度方面未观察到统计学上的显著差异。我们的研究结果表明,B2阶段的心脏重塑不会显著改变交感迷走神经平衡,并且对MMVD犬的心律失常易感性干扰较小。
